摘要:
1.const 关键字 const关键字声明一个变量是“只读”的,在C语言中这意味这这个变量的值不能改变。所以,我在这里只说是“只读”的变量,而没有用“常量”这个容易引起混淆的说法。 例:int const a = 20; /*下面这个声明有语法错误,因为a是一个变量,在编译的时候变量a的值是不确定 阅读全文
摘要:
大型C程序,势必要涉及一些进行数据组合的结构体,这些结构体可以将原本意义属于一个整体的数据组合在一起。 结构是由若干(可不同类型的)数据项组合而成的复合数据对象,这些数据项称为结构的成分或成员。 (1)位域 阅读全文
摘要:
变量的存储类型是指存储变量值得存储器类型。 C语言中变量可以存放在3个地方:普通内存 运行时的堆栈(堆栈也是内存,只是用来暂存数据内容变化非常频繁) CPU内部的通用寄存器 注意:程序员不能修改全局变量的存储类型,它只能是静态的。 1.auto关键字=基本不用 2.register关键字=现在编译器 阅读全文
摘要:
C语言关键字: 关键字类型 关键字列表 数据类型关键字(12个) char、double、enum、float、int、long、short、signed、struct、union、unsigned、void 控制语句关键字(12个) break、case、continue、default、do、e 阅读全文
摘要:
存储器单元两个属性: 1.存储器里面存放的内容(可以是代码也可以是数据,甚至可以是存储单元地址(我们称这个存储单元里存放一个指针)) 2.存储器的地址 阅读全文